Shanti is the official organization, under the
Tucker Foundation, representing the Hindu faith at Dartmouth. It was established in
2002 in order to cater for the religious needs of the growing Hindu
community at the college. Today, it has expanded to not only serve the
religious, cultural and philosophical needs of undergraduate community at Dartmouth, but also the graduate
student and Upper Valley Hindu communities.
Although a Hindu organization, Shanti aims to
serve all sections of the Dartmouth community,
irrespective of religious or cultural beliefs and background. At the core
of the organization's aims is the dedication to promote the universality of
all religions, and the use of faith as a means of achieving Shanti- peace-
and understanding amongst all peoples of the world. This is in keeping true
to one of the most famous couplets in the millennia old Hindu scriptures,
the Upanishads, "Ekam sat, Vipra bahuda vadanti"- "There is
but one truth; the learned call it by many names"
